Birthdate
March 1974
Nationality
British
Occupations
Chartered Surveyor
Roles
Director
Address
8a, Bloom Park Road, London, SW6 7BG
Rachael Tweddle was born in March 1974.
Rachael Tweddle Business Events
02 Jun 2008
Resignation
10 Jan 2005
Appointment